SubjectRe: [PATCH 13/24] selftests: kmod: return Kselftest Skip code for skipped tests
On Fri, May 04, 2018 at 07:13:17PM -0600, Shuah Khan (Samsung OSG) wrote:
> When kmod test is skipped because of unmet dependencies and/or unsupported
> configuration, it returns 0 which is treated as a pass by the Kselftest
> framework. This leads to false positive result even when the test could
> not be run. It returns fail in some cases when test is skipped. Either way,
> it is incorrect and incosnistent reporting.
>
> Change it to return kselftest skip code when a test gets skipped to
> clearly report that the test could not be run.
>
> Kselftest framework SKIP code is 4 and the framework prints appropriate
> messages to indicate that the test is skipped.
